We use the words "drizzling" or "sprinkling" here. If it's very, very light rain, you can use the word "mist". "Drizzling" usually implies a little harder rain than "sprinkling". British English doesn't use sprinkling as a verb, preferring spitting instead. We may have a sprinkling of light rain, though. Webb3 dec. 2024 · Type: Idiom. Here’s another metaphor about the feeling that our days are passing by slowly. If something is being dragged, it slows us down and feels like a burden on our progress.
